Cleansing
A town in the north of Eritrea. It is located on a plateau at an altitude of 1,370m, about 70km northwest of the capital Asmara, and is connected by rail. It is a center of road transport and a distribution center for agave, tobacco, coffee, citrus fruits, and vegetables grown in the area. Industries such as oil extraction and flour milling are also carried out. It was occupied by Italy in 1889 and remained under its rule until World War II. Population: 74,800 (2002).
